Other IPs would be added as they fall under the pnfs trunking rules. For the list of IPs the 1st goes thru calling nfs4_set_ds_client() which will eventually call nfs4_add_trunk() and call into rpc_clnt_test_and_add_xprt() which has the check for MDS trunking. The other IPs (after the 1st one), would call rpc_clnt_add_xprt() which doesn't go thru that check. nfs4_add_trunk() is called when MDS trunking is happening and it needs to enforce the usage of max_connect mount option of the 1st mount. However, this shouldn't be applied to pnfs flow. Instead, this patch proposed to treat MDS=DS as DS trunking and make sure that MDS's max_connect limit does not apply to the 1st IP returned in the GETDEVICEINFO list. It does so by marking the newly created client with a new flag NFS_CS_PNFS which then used to pass max_connect value to use into the rpc_clnt_test_and_add_xprt() instead of the existing rpc client's max_connect value set by the MDS connection. For example, mount was done without max_connect value set so MDS's rpc client has cl_max_connect=1. Upon calling into rpc_clnt_test_and_add_xprt() and using rpc client's value, the caller passes in max_connect value which is previously been set in the pnfs path (as a part of handling GETDEVICEINFO list of IPs) in nfs4_set_ds_client(). However, when NFS_CS_PNFS flag is not set and we know we are doing MDS trunking, comparing a new IP of the same server, we then set the max_connect value to the existing MDS's value and pass that into rpc_clnt_test_and_add_xprt(). --- v3: introduced a new flag NFS_CS_PNFS to distinguish the caller coming from the nfs4_set_ds_client() path vs MDS path.
